Thank you! ## Install latest version This is how to install the latest Netdata version on FreeBSD: Install required packages (**need root permission**): ```sh pkg install bash e2fsprogs-libuuid git curl autoconf automake pkgconf pidof liblz4 libuv json-c cmake gmake ``` Download Netdata: ```sh fetch https://github.com/netdata/netdata/releases/download/v1.26.0/netdata-v1.26.0.tar.gz ``` > ⚠️ Verify the latest version by either navigating to [Netdata's latest > release](https://github.com/netdata/netdata/releases/latest) or using `curl`: > > ```bash > basename $(curl -Ls -o /dev/null -w %{url_effective} https://github.com/netdata/netdata/releases/latest) > ``` Unzip the downloaded file: ```sh gunzip netdata*.tar.gz && tar xf netdata*.tar && rm -rf netdata*.tar ``` Install Netdata in `/opt/netdata`. If you want to enable automatic updates, add `--auto-update` or `-u` to install `netdata-updater` in `cron` (**need root permission**): ```sh cd netdata-v* && ./netdata-installer.sh --install-prefix /opt && cp /opt/netdata/usr/sbin/netdata-claim.sh /usr/sbin/ ``` You also need to enable the `netdata` service in `/etc/rc.conf`: ```sh sysrc netdata_enable="YES" ``` Finally, and very importantly, update Netdata using the script provided by the Netdata team (**need root permission**): ```sh cd /opt/netdata/usr/libexec/netdata/ && ./netdata-updater.sh ``` You can now access the Netdata dashboard by navigating to `http://NODE:19999`, replacing `NODE` with the IP address or hostname of your system. ![image](https://user-images.githubusercontent.com/2662304/48304090-fd384080-e51b-11e8-80ae-eecb03118dda.png) Starting with v1.30, Netdata collects anonymous usage information by default and sends it to a self hosted PostHog instance within the Netdata infrastructure. To read more about the information collected and how to opt-out, check the [anonymous statistics page](https://github.com/netdata/netdata/blob/master/docs/anonymous-statistics.md). ## Updating the Agent on FreeBSD If you have not passed the `--auto-update` or `-u` parameter for the installer to enable automatic updating, repeat the last step to update Netdata whenever a new version becomes available. The `netdata-updater.sh` script will update your Agent. ## Optional parameters to alter your installation | parameters | Description | |:-----:|-----------| |`--install-prefix `| Install netdata in `.` Ex: `--install-prefix /opt` will put netdata in `/opt/netdata`| | `--dont-start-it` | Do not (re)start netdata after installation| | `--dont-wait` | Run installation in non-interactive mode| | `--auto-update` or `-u` | Install netdata-updater in cron to update netdata automatically once per day| | `--stable-channel` | Use packages from GitHub release pages instead of GCS (nightly updates). This results in less frequent updates| | `--nightly-channel` | Use most recent nightly updates instead of GitHub releases. This results in more frequent updates| | `--disable-go` | Disable installation of go.d.plugin| | `--disable-ebpf` | Disable eBPF Kernel plugin (Default: enabled)| | `--disable-cloud` | Disable all Netdata Cloud functionality| | `--require-cloud` | Fail the install if it can't build Netdata Cloud support| | `--enable-plugin-freeipmi` | Enable the FreeIPMI plugin. Default: enable it when libipmimonitoring is available| | `--disable-plugin-freeipmi` | Enable the FreeIPMI plugin| | `--disable-https` | Explicitly disable TLS support| | `--disable-dbengine` | Explicitly disable DB engine support| | `--enable-plugin-nfacct` | Enable nfacct plugin. Default: enable it when libmnl and libnetfilter_acct are available| | `--disable-plugin-nfacct` | Disable nfacct plugin. Default: enable it when libmnl and libnetfilter_acct are available| | `--enable-plugin-xenstat` | Enable the xenstat plugin. Default: enable it when libxenstat and libyajl are available| | `--disable-plugin-xenstat` | Disable the xenstat plugin| | `--disable-exporting-kinesis` | Disable AWS Kinesis exporting connector. Default: enable it when libaws_cpp_sdk_kinesis and libraries (it depends on are available)| | `--enable-exporting-prometheus-remote-write` | Enable Prometheus remote write exporting connector. Default: enable it when libprotobuf and libsnappy are available| | `--disable-exporting-prometheus-remote-write` | Disable Prometheus remote write exporting connector. Default: enable it when libprotobuf and libsnappy are available| | `--enable-exporting-mongodb` | Enable MongoDB exporting connector. Default: enable it when libmongoc is available| | `--disable-exporting-mongodb` | Disable MongoDB exporting connector| | `--enable-lto` | Enable Link-Time-Optimization. Default: enabled| | `--disable-lto` | Disable Link-Time-Optimization. Default: enabled| | `--disable-x86-sse` | Disable SSE instructions. By default SSE optimizations are enabled| | `--zlib-is-really-here` or `--libs-are-really-here` | If you get errors about missing zlib or libuuid but you know it is available, you might have a broken pkg-config. Use this option to proceed without checking pkg-config| |`--disable-telemetry` | Use this flag to opt-out from our anonymous telemetry program. (DISABLE_TELEMETRY=1)|
